Legacy of the College
During its long journey of heritage for more than 160 years, the college has pride of having eminent personalities as its faculty and alumni. Its great faculty fraternity includes the following.
Stalwarts worked in the college
- Dr. Sarvepalli Radhakrishnan- former President of India worked as faculty member in department of Philosophy during 1916-19.
- Kandukuri Veeresalingam Pantulu, social reformer and writer worked in Telugu department during 1876-77
Legendary alumni of the college
- Tanguturi Prakasam Pantulu, first Chief Minister of Andhra State
- Sri Adavi Bapi Raju Artist and Novelist of great Caliber
- Sri K.V.Reddy Naidu – Acting Governor in 1936 of Madras Presidency
- Sri Varahagiri Jogaiah Pantulu (Illustrious father of Dr.V.V.Giri, Former President of India)
- Sri V.K.Krishna Menon – Former Minister of External Affairs in the Republic of India
- Sri P.S.Rau – ICS,Chairman, Damodar Valley Corporation, Former Governor of Kerala and awarded PadmaBhushan
- Sri Koka Subba Rao – Former Chief Justice of Supreme Court
- Sri Bhamidipati Kameswara Rao – A Humorist of Humorists who created diversified characters in his play – lets,
- Sri Kavikondala Venkata Rao, Famous Lyricist
- Sri M.Narasimham Pantulu – Retired Collector & Ex-Member of Madras Public Service Commission
- Dr.Suri Bhgavantham, greatest Physicist of India
- Sri C.Venkata Chalam Panthulu – 1st Andhra member of Bar Council
- Sri D.Seshagiri Rao Panthulu – Chairman, Kakinada Municipality,
- Sri A.V.S.Krishna Rao – Violinist, got the President’s Gold Medal in Karnatic Music
